Skip to content
MACH BG_12@2x

CONTACT US

Whether you're curious about a specific solution or product, would like to request a demo, schedule a meeting, or discuss partnerships – contact us by filling out the form, and a representative from our team will get back to you.

GET IN TOUCH

Contact Form

Please fill out the form below and let us know how we can help.

MACH GLOBAL OFFICES

Flag_Luxembourg
LUXEMBOURG

5 Heienhaff
6th floor
Senningerberg L-1736
Luxembourg

Flag_USA
UNITED STATES

1950 Old Gallows Road
8th Floor Vienna
Virginia 22182-2789
USA

Flag_India
INDIA

PRIMECO Towers
Unit no 302-B 3rd Floor
Bilekahalli, Bengaluru 560 076
India

Flag_Israel
ISRAEL

13 Zarhin St.
Building C, 4th floor
Ra’anana 4303202
Israel